December, 2010
Tutorial on Computer Vision in a
Non-Rigid World @ SCIA'11 This half-day tutorial is the third
edition in a series of tutorials on the theme of deformable 3D reconstruction in
computer vision. The recent approaches to Non-Rigid Structure-from-Motion and
template-based reconstruction form a basis for the contents that also address
the key problem of deformable image registration. [more] |

October
6, 2006
DIRT - Direct Image Registration Toolkit - v1.1
Building on the dual inverse compositional
algorithm we proposed, DIRT efficiently registers pairs of color or
grey-level images by jointly computing a geometric and a photometric
transformation... [more]
